#917752 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#917752 is composed of 56.9% red, 46.7% green and 32.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 17.9% magenta, 43.4% yellow and 43.1% black. It has a hue angle of 35.2 degrees, a saturation of 27.8% and a lightness of 44.5%. #917752 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ffeea4 with #230000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#917752 color description : Mostly desaturated dark orange.
The hexadecimal color #917752 has RGB values of R:145, G:119, B:82 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.18, Y:0.43, K:0.43. Its decimal value is 9533266.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070604 is the darkest color, while #fcfbfa is the lightest one.
